Consumers are increasingly falling victim to a common, and often deceptive, business practice involving automatic renewals of products and services. The practice often occurs when a consumer thinks he/she is making a one-time purchase for a product, or receiving a product for free, only to later receive additional shipments of the product and charges to his/her credit card. These unforeseen charges are often the result of agreements enumerated in the fine print of an order or advertisement.
